Children's Hospital Brain Injury Treatment Program Awarded Sunningdale Gift

Since 2004, Sunningdale has held an annual reception for all those charities holding fundraising golf tournaments at Sunningdale that year. This year’s winner was the First Annual Play Day Tournament for Acquired Brain Injury Treatment Programs at Children’s Hospital, London Health Sciences Centre.

For all other participating charities – Children’s Health Foundation, Make-A Wish Foundation, Ronald McDonald House, Fanshawe College, Canadian Diabetes
Association, Thames Valley Children’s Centre, Y Fore Kids, and Junior Achievement – Sunningdale will contribute a dollar for dollar matching amount of Golf Shop expenditures, up to $1500.
